Output 07e6827860676898f5d77c4b6d4fc5a458ab4b6e1c74003a3b0559bb59bf166c:93

value
89888
script pubkey
OP_0 OP_PUSHBYTES_32 bb38531f4b0aac17248ec67967ac2a97f7e9d6c443faf39ae8f147b2be1477fb
address
bc1qhvu9x86tp2kpwfywceuk0tp2jlm7n4kyg0a08xhg79rm90s5wlasp0jakh
transaction
07e6827860676898f5d77c4b6d4fc5a458ab4b6e1c74003a3b0559bb59bf166c